Dr. Nielsen is a native of Logan, UT.  Upon the completion of high school, he spent two years abroad in Colombia, South America. He then joined the National Guard as a Military Intelligence linguist and remains fluent in Spanish today.

Dr. Nielsen graduated from the University of Utah and was awarded both state and military scholarships to Creighton University School of Dentistry where he graduated with Oral Pathology and Diagnostic honors.

Dr. Nielsen completed his oral and maxillofacial surgery residency at Dwight D. Eisenhower Army Medical Center in Augusta, GA. While at Reynolds Army Community Hospital in Fort Sill, OK, Dr. Nielsen was the Chief of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ery and taught and served as mentor for the post graduate dental residency program. Upon retirement from the military, Dr. Nielsen remained in the midwest where he worked at St. John’s Hospital in Springfield, MO, a Level I Trauma Center.

Dr. Nielsen is a Diplomate of the American Board of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ery and the National Dental Board of Anesthesiology. Dr. Nielsen’s professional affiliations include the American Dental Association, the Iowa Dental Association, the American Dental Society of Anesthesiology, the American Association of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geons, the Iowa Society of Oral and Maxillofacial Surgeons, and the G.V. Black Study Club.
